Does the 3 brush Powerhouse differ in the charging adjustment procedure to the 5 brush powerhouse, and how is it done? Is the moveable brush in the same position on both types?

No, they are both adjusted the same way. You have to loosen the brush holder clamping screw, then slide the adjuster UP (clockwise as viewed from the rear) to lower the output, or DOWN (counter clockwise as viewed from the rear) to increase the output. As mounted on the engine, the adjustable brush faces the outside. Be very carefull when making adjustments, as the bakelite brush holder is very fragile, and many are cracked or broken with pieces missing. Last edited by Tom Wesenberg; 06-09-2013 at 08:39 PM. |
